0144 文件管理

目录

4.文件管理

4.1文件系统基础

4.2目录

4.3文件系统

部分习题


4.文件管理

4.1文件系统基础

4.2目录

4.3文件系统


部分习题

1.UNIX操作系统忠,输入/输出设备视为()

A.普通文件        B.目录文件        C.索引文件        D.特殊文件

2.打开文件操作的主要工作是()

A.把指定文件的目录项复制到内存指定区域

B.把指定文件复制到内存指定区域

C.在指定文件所在的存储介质上找到指定文件目录项

D.在内存寻找指定文件

3.目录文件存放的信息是()

A.某一文件存放的数据信息

B.某一文件的文件目录        

C.该目录中所有数据文件目录

D.该目录中所有子目录文件和数据文件的目录

4.FAT32的文件目录项不包括()

A.文件名        B.文件访问权限说明

C.文件控制块的物理位置        D.文件所在的物理位置

5.对一个文件的访问,由()共同限制

A.用户访问权限和文件属性        B.用户访问权限和用户优先级

C.优先级和文件属性        D.文件属性和口令

6.为了对文件系统忠的文件进行安全管理,任何一个用户在进入系统时都必须进行注册,这一级的安全管理是()

A.系统级        B.目录级        C.用户级        D.文件级

7.文件的逻辑结构是为了方便()而设计的

A.存储介质特性        B.操作系统管理方式

C.主存容量        D.用户

8.有一个顺序文件含有10000条记录,平均查找记录数为5000个,采用索引顺序文件结构,则最好情况下平均只需约查找()次记录

A.500        B.50        C.101        D.100

9.文件系统采用两级索引分配方式,若每个磁盘块的大小为1KB,每个盘块号占4B,则该系统忠,单个文件的最大长度是()

A.64MB        B.128MB        C.32MB        D.以上答案都不对

10.有一个记录文件,采用链接分配方式,逻辑记录的固定长度为100B,在磁盘上存储时采用记录成组分解技术,盘块长度为512B,若该文件的目录项已读入内存,则对第22个逻辑记录完成修改后,共启动磁盘()次

A.3        B.4        C.5        D.6

11.设文件索引结点有7个地址项,其中4个地址项是直接地址索引,2个地址项是一级间接地址索引,1个地址项是二级间接地址索引,每个地址项大小4B,若磁盘索引块和磁盘数据块大小均为256B,则可表示单个文件最大长度是()

A.33KB        B.519KB        C.1057KB        D.16516KB

12.下列选项中,与单个文件长度无关的因素是()

A.索引结点的总数        B.间接地址索引的级数

C.地址项的个数        D.文件块大小

13.一个文件系统中,其FCB占64B,一个盘块大小为1KB,采用一级目录,假定文件目录有3200个目录项,则查找一个文件平均需要访问()次磁盘

A.50        B.54        C.100        D.200

14.设文件F1的当前引用计数值为1,先建立F1的符号链接文件F2,再建立文件F1的硬链接文件F3,然后删除F1,此时F2和F3的引用计数值分别是()

A.0,1        B.1,1        C.1,2        D.2,1

15.UNIX操作系统中,文件的索引结构放在()

A.超级块        B.索引结点        C.目录项        D.空闲块

16.文件系统用位图法表示磁盘空间分配情况,位图存于磁盘的32~127号块中,每个盘块占1024B,盘块和块内字节均从0开始编号,假设要释放的盘块号为409612,则位图中要修改的位所在的盘块号和块内字节序号分别是()

A.81,1        B.81,2        C.82,1        D.82,2


1.D

UNIX中,所有设备都被视为特殊文件

2.A

打开文件操作是将该文件的FCB存入内存的活跃文件目录表

3.D

目录文件是FCB的集合,一个目录中既可能有子目录,又可能有数据文件

4.C

文件目录项即FCB,不包括FCB的物理位置信息

5.A

文件属性包括保存在FCB中对文件访问的控制信息

6.A

系统级安全管理包括注册和登录

7.D

逻辑文件的组织形式取决于用户,物理结构取决于文件系统设计者针对硬件结构所采取的策略

8.C

采用索引顺序文件,最好情况有\sqrt{10000}=100组,每组100条记录,则查找100组平均需要(1+100)/2=50.5次,组内查找平均需要(1+100)/2=50.5次,共需50.5+50.5=101次

9.A

最多有1KB/4B=256个索引项,256*256*1KB=64MB

10.D

第22个逻辑记录存放在第5个物理块中(22*100/512=4,余152),由于采取链接方式,需要从目录项的第一个物理块开始读取,共启动磁盘5次,修改后需要回写,回写已获得该块物理地址,只需启动磁盘1次,共启动磁盘5+1=6次

11.C

每个磁盘索引块有256/4=64个地址项,4个直接地址索引的数据块大小4*256B,2个一级间接索引的数据块大小2*(256/4)*256B,1个二级间接索引的数据块大小(256/4)*(256/4)*256B,总大小为1082368B=1057KB

12.A

索引结点总数与单个文件长度无关

13.C

3200个目录项占用盘块3200*64B/1KB=200个,一级目录平均访盘次数为二分之一盘块数,所以平均访问次数为200/2=100次

14.B

建立符号链接时,引用计数值直接复制,建立硬链接时,引用计数值加1,删除F1,F3的计数值为2-1=1,F2引用计数值不变

15.B

UNIX采用树形目录结构,文件信息存放在索引结点中,超级快是用来描述文件系统的

16.C

盘块号=起始块号+(盘块号/(1024*8))=32+50=82,块内字节还需除以8,块内字节号=(盘块号%(1024*8)/8)=1

  • 0
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

nzmzmc

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值